Enthusiast recommendation on exhaust situation

Quick question for members, my car was throwing service engine light P2A00. Took it to the dealer and they said have two cracked catalytic converters and one needs to be replaced because leaking ($1008 per cat). They also recommend replacing resonator pipe due to damage($885). Also, the car muffler exhaust was making a lot of noise due to internal baffle plates loose and want ($870.72 axleback). All in all, dealer wants +$3500 to replace one cat, one resonator pipe and muffler.

Anybody have any good advice?

Don't really want to get any loud after market exhaust; although, I do like the sound of the GThaus exhaust but that is $2000 and don't even know if that is full catback?

DO also like the Infiniti Sport Muffler but it is only axleback, and I don't know if I should replace the whole cat-back since one of the resonator pipes is "damaged" scrapped or maybe just weld any of the damage up?

Also, don't know if should buy the stock catalytic converters or aftermarket, just don't want to buy aftermarket and avoid my warranty in case something goes wrong with my engine which has happened. Don't know if I should purchase Nissan catalytic converters for $704 piece with a $140 core charge back?

Any savvy Infiniti enthusiast have any ideas on how to fix this issue by keeping my car sounding clean without possibility of avoiding any warranties on my engine?

Dont see the year of your car or anything but there was a TSB on muffler noise (rattle in main muffler). Maybe you could work something out and just worry about the cats.
